ive recently set the timing up on the uno racer.
we have got it to be fine down to about 1700 rpm. below this it will spit, missfire and try to stall.
can anyone give me some possible causes other than the ones below:
1)ive bent the centrifugal advance weight springs - they are now giving it too little advance low down in the rev range causing it to misfire.
2) the missfiring that occoured before the timing was set up has changed or broken something inside the carb
3) the dirty fuel that clogged the fuel filter (which has now been cleaned flushed and replaced) has somehow got through the filter into the carb and clogged something in the carb - causing crap running
